article thumbnail

What employers should know about voluntary unemployment contributions for rate reductions

ThomsonReuters

Department of Labor explains that unemployment insurance is a federal-state program financed through federal and state employer payroll taxes. Federal Unemployment Tax Act (FUTA) taxes are paid and reported by employers. Generally, most employers receive a FUTA credit and only pay a net tax rate of 0.6%
